Keith Burridge (born 1 July 1950) is a British researcher and Kenan distinguished Professor at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ill.
[8][9] He went as a postdoc to James D. Watson's laboratory at Cold Spring Harbor where he met Elias Lazarides.
[2] While developing a procedure to purify α-actinin from smooth muscle, Burridge co-purified another protein, vinculin,[2][3] independently of Benny Geiger's discovery.
[13] In 1981 Burridge left Cold Spring Harbor Lab for a faculty position at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, where he continued to work on focal adhesions.
